1. Do get yourself a can of compressed air, or a shop vac
and clean the dust out of your pc once a month. This helps keep the
fans clean and functiong properly, it also makes sure your system is
just clean and running smoothly. It fairly easy and not a lengthy
process to pop off two screws, remove the side cover and finish rather
quickly.
Don't suck up half your computer wires if you choose to use a shop vac. Just be smart and careful and keep your eye on wires. Would suck to have to dig your processor out of the bottom of the shop vac.

10 reasons why PCs crash
Fatal error: the system has become unstable or is busy," it says. "Enter
to return to Windows or press Control-Alt-Delete to restart your
computer. If you do this you will lose any unsaved information in all
open applications."You have just been struck by the Blue Screen of Death. Anyone who uses Mcft Windows will be familiar with this. What can you do? More importantly, how can you prevent it happening?
1 Hardware conflict
The number one reason why Windows crashes is hardware conflict. Each hardware device communicates to other devices through an interrupt request channel (IRQ). These are supposed to be unique for each device.
For example, a printer usually connects internally on IRQ 7. The keyboard usually uses IRQ 1 and the floppy disk drive IRQ 6. Each device will try to hog a single IRQ for itself.
If there are a lot of devices, or if they are not installed properly, two of them may end up sharing the same IRQ number. When the user tries to use both devices at the same time, a crash can happen. The way to check if your computer has a hardware conflict is through the following route:

Removing Boot Sector Virus
Many computer users might have faced the message “ BOOT
SECTOR VIRUS. PROCEED Y/N? “ during Windows installation thus not allowing to
install the operating system or you to boot operating system if already
installed. Some motherboard manufacturers have put boot sector virus protection
in BIOS. Boot sector is the first sector which contains DOS boot sector or commonly
known as MBR (Master Boot Record) of the hard disk drive or floppy. MBR
contains information about your hard drive partitions details and from where
the operating system has to boot.
If the boot sector virus protection is enabled in the BIOS,
it won’t allow you to install operating system because during installation the
operating system writes boot code on MBR of the hard disk drive. If you are
trying to write anything on MBR, it will consider as virus. To solve this, you
have to disable boot virus protection in BIOS
Deleting Virus From System Volume Information.
System Volume Information is a hidden folder. It is a part of System
Restore that stores details about system restoration set points. All the
partitions or drives on your
computer have this folder. Follow the simple steps to delete the virus
or trojan infected files located inside System Volume Information folder
manually if your existing antivirus did not do the job for you.
Right-click on "MY COMPUTER" and go to "PROPERTIES" to open "SYSTEM PROPERTIES" window or go to "START" and click on "RUN" or hold "WINDOWS" key and press "R" to open RUN window and type "sysdm.cpl" and press "ENTER" key. In the "SYSTEM PROPERTIES" window select "SYSTEM RESTORE" tab and select or check the "TURN OFF SYSTEM RESTORE ON ALL DRIVES" option. You will get the confirmation window to select "YES" or "NO". Click "YES" to remove files stored in System Volume Information folder thus making your system free from virus or trojan.

5 Common Disk Burning Mistakes And How To Avoid Them
Though some people speculate that DVDs and optical drives in general
are on their way out, the truth is that compact discs and DVDs will
probably be with us for awhile. One of the major problems with burning
DVDs is that they're often difficult to create reliably without any
problems. There are plenty of mistakes that users commonly make that
waste discs and time when burning DVDs. Here are the top five DVD
burning missteps as well as how to avoid them.
Setting The Speed Too High
DVD burners
and multipurpose optical drives are rather amazing creations when you
think about it, capable of writing millions of bytes of data per second
to discs flawlessly under most circumstances. Still, they are operating
at thousands of revolutions per minute and aren't completely infallible.
To ensure that your DVD replication doesn't result in errors, select a
write speed of 8X.
Using Deficient Media
Not all blank discs
are creating equally, and using lousy DVD-Rs or DVD-RWs is the surest
way to create a disc that won't work when you pop it into the tray the
next time around. To avoid this annoying scenario, make sure that you
only use the best DVDs you can find. Spending a little extra on optical media can save you a lot of frustration further on down the line.

How To Refresh Your Pc
We have all been there. Your computer is slowing down, is old(ish)
and you are thinking about changing it for a new model. Do you really
need to spend hundred of pounds on a new shiny model or is there a
cheaper way to reclaim your computers lost performance?
So before you go spending all that money lets try to refresh your PC. Because most people run some form of Windows we will concentrate on that.
1. Run a complete virus and spyware scan. I can recommend Avast Free (antivirus) and Spybot -Search and Destroy (spyware) for this. This area is of course personal choice but I would recommend these to any of my clients.
2. Get rid of any old programs you have installed but hardly use. Word of warning here - only get rid of programs that you have installed and you know what they do. If you don't know what a specific program does then my advice is to leave it alone or you could mess up your system.
3. Use disk clean up. This is a tool within Windows that helps you to free up hard disk space by deleting unnecessary files. It can be found by right clicking on the icon for your computers hard disk. The tool itself is safe but there are three items you need to be wary of - Office Setup files, compress old files and Hibernation File Cleaner. Personally I would leave these items well alone just in case.
4. Defragmentation. Your windows hard disk is like a filing cabinet in the way it stores data. Over time some files will be moved into other locations or worse, files will get split up and stored in different locations. When this happens it takes the operating system longer to retrieve all the parts of a file and therefore slows down ...

Windows vista printer installation problem and troubleshooting.
Windows vista facing problem with printer installation, some may be due to printer drivers or some problem due to windows vista configuration settings.
You want to use Windows Vista and you want to be able to print to a
network printer, you are going to have to use UAC. You turned it off.
Turn it back on. You are using the in-built “Administrator” account?
Log-out and log-in as a normal admin.
. Microsoft says you have to use UAC to get a printer installed. If you do not use it, you get this ugly message:
“Windows cannot connect to the printer. The specified print monitor is unknown.”
This error message shows up is not clear, it has nothing to do with the
printer you choose to use or the process you take. This particular
message is displayed when trying to add a printer via the wizard:

Blocking Device Installation In Windows Vista
These settings are located in
Computer Configuration\Administrative Templates\System\Device Installation. Even you can do this from registry setting and also from windows vista group policy.
This windows vista setting allows / restricts devices from being installed on computers within your network. With this level of control you will be able to establish and enforce policy settings that can block access to USB drivers, CD-RW or DVD-RW drivers and other types of removable media.
By this you can create a policy that says whether or not you can put a USB hard drive in your machine. I can set it up so it’s only read access. Lots of corporations want people to use USB storage devices but don’t want them to take data out. Coupled with the intelligent firewall [in Vista], you can really block Internet access so machines are only used in the context and domain that you like.
Without control over the installation and use of removable devices, users can introduce viruses, worms, and other malicious applications using these media or user can steal important data.

Use small icons size tip for Windows vista
Windows Vista Troubleshooting Tips large icon
The Windows vista icon size of the recently run programs list on the Start Menu is set to large by default. This is great if you like the large icons but it also cuts down on the number of recently run programs that can be displayed. Follow the steps below to give your Start Menu a cleaner look.

disable large icons problem
Right click on the start button and select properties.
Click on the customize button.
Scroll to the bottom of the list and remove the check from use large icons.
You can now also increase the number of recently run programs in vista that are displayed to something larger than 9.
Hit ok when you are finished.
